First things first no a stock block ABSOLUTELY WILL NOT HOLD 1200HP!

Second i think with the right shop you could swing headers and exhaust for 500.1200 dollars for an exhaust system is ****ing STUPID!I have 3 inch all the way back from the headers and only spent 300 and that was i felt a little high!In fact i got a set of holley equal length shorties for under 200 and that with the rest of the exhaust it was right around 500.

If you can do it at home like i did i just had a shop bend up what i needed and took it home to put on myself you can probably get away with a lot less.I paid a little more for the fat that no place here was willing to do even talk about not running cats and mufflers of sorts.
